Moin zusammen.
Wie kommentiert Ihr eure Anlagen?
Gibt es gute sinvolle Abkürzugen?
Ich habe bisher fast alles im klartext beschriftet. Dadurch bin ich aber schon in diversen Modulen am Ende, obwohl nur die Hälfte der Funktionen genutzt werden. Ich kann mich auch nur schlecht festlegen wie weit in die Tiefe ich überhaupt kommentieren sollte.
Könnte Ihr mal ein repräsentatives Beispiel hier einstellen? Mir geht es nicht um die eigentliche Funktion sondern nur um die Kommentare.
Ich bin gespannt auf Antworten. Danke schon mal.
Siebo
Willkommen auf unserer neuen Forenplattform für das Bus-Profi Forum
Neue Felder für die persönlichen Daten
Man kann jetzt seine öffentlich einsehbare Daten genau bestimmen. Details findet ihr in in diesem Beitrag.
Durch die neue Forensoftware und die Portierung der Daten konnten die Passwörter aus dem alten Forum nicht übernommen werden, bitte lassen Sie sich ein neues Passwort über die Passwort vergessen Funktion zusenden. Sollte es zu Problemen kommen kontaktieren Sie das Bus-Profi Team per E-Mail.
Neue Felder für die persönlichen Daten
Man kann jetzt seine öffentlich einsehbare Daten genau bestimmen. Details findet ihr in in diesem Beitrag.
Durch die neue Forensoftware und die Portierung der Daten konnten die Passwörter aus dem alten Forum nicht übernommen werden, bitte lassen Sie sich ein neues Passwort über die Passwort vergessen Funktion zusenden. Sollte es zu Problemen kommen kontaktieren Sie das Bus-Profi Team per E-Mail.
Kommentare in der Programierung
-
- (†)
- Beiträge: 14250
- Registriert: So 26. Mai 2002, 23:10
- Hat sich bedankt: 13 Mal
- Danksagung erhalten: 56 Mal
#2 RE: Kommentare in der Programierung
Moin Siebo,
natürlich gibt es sinnvolle Kürzel - schau dir doch nur mal die Modulbezeichnungen vom LCN an
Nein, ernsthaft. Die von mir verwendeten Kürzel habe ich auch schon bei anderen Kollegen gefunden.
Ein 'STV BMI WZ.D1' sollte so klar sein, auch eine Tasterbezeichnung vom T8 kommt mit o.re oder u.lks.o immer deutlich genug rüber (die Funktion kann ich dann meist über den programmierten Aktor nachvollziehen).
LG, Uwe
natürlich gibt es sinnvolle Kürzel - schau dir doch nur mal die Modulbezeichnungen vom LCN an
Nein, ernsthaft. Die von mir verwendeten Kürzel habe ich auch schon bei anderen Kollegen gefunden.
Ein 'STV BMI WZ.D1' sollte so klar sein, auch eine Tasterbezeichnung vom T8 kommt mit o.re oder u.lks.o immer deutlich genug rüber (die Funktion kann ich dann meist über den programmierten Aktor nachvollziehen).
LG, Uwe
----------------o00o----'(_)'----o00o---------------------
-
- Lord Forum
- Beiträge: 1163
- Registriert: Do 30. Mai 2002, 07:59
- Hat sich bedankt: 2 Mal
- Danksagung erhalten: 10 Mal
#3 RE: Kommentare in der Programierung
obeis hat geschrieben:Moin zusammen.
Wie kommentiert Ihr eure Anlagen?
Gibt es gute sinvolle Abkürzugen?
Ich habe bisher fast alles im klartext beschriftet. Dadurch bin ich aber schon in diversen Modulen am Ende, obwohl nur die Hälfte der Funktionen genutzt werden. Ich kann mich auch nur schlecht festlegen wie weit in die Tiefe ich überhaupt kommentieren sollte.
Könnte Ihr mal ein repräsentatives Beispiel hier einstellen? Mir geht es nicht um die eigentliche Funktion sondern nur um die Kommentare.
Ich bin gespannt auf Antworten. Danke schon mal.
Siebo
Viel Platz sparen kann man mit CamelCase in Abkürzungen. Statt Ta.Wohnz.Tür-links ->TaWzTürLin oder TaWzTürLi oder da es ohnehin bei einem Taster steht: WzTürL nur 1/3 des ursprünglichen Platzes (5 statt 18)
Wenn man generell kein Wort "Licht" verwendet, sondern z.B La(mpe) reicht auch Li für links und La für Lampe, auch L und R geht, wenn man das durchgängig macht, L ist links und La ist Lampe z.B. Das alles mit der Häufigkeit bringt schon ein bisschen. Ich empfehle dir eine Art generelles Abkürzungsverzeichnis, "immer gleich" prägt ein. Wer statt Roll oder Ro immer Rollladen (o.ä.) schreibt, ist mit dem Kommentarplatz schnell am Ende.
Thomas
-
- Fleißiges Mitglied
- Beiträge: 394
- Registriert: Mi 9. Sep 2009, 19:14
- Hat sich bedankt: 1 Mal
#4 RE: Kommentare in der Programierung
Also wenn man aber zu viel Abkürzt dann weis ein anderer wieder nicht was man damit gemeint hat!
Grüße aus Baden an den rest der Welt.
-
- Lord Forum
- Beiträge: 1163
- Registriert: Do 30. Mai 2002, 07:59
- Hat sich bedankt: 2 Mal
- Danksagung erhalten: 10 Mal
#6 RE: Kommentare in der Programierung
[zitat=LCNJürgen]Also wenn man aber zu viel Abkürzt dann weis ein anderer wieder nicht was man damit gemeint hat![/zitat]
Hm, also ist es besser den Kommentar mangels Platz nach der Hälfte der Funktionen wegen "Platz zu Ende" gar nicht zu haben?
Finde ich etwas komisch.
P.S. Wenn man ein durchgängiges Abkürzungsverzeichnis hat, kann man das zum Verständnis für andere auf die Innenseite der UV Tür mit dem PK(U) kleben.
Thomas
Hm, also ist es besser den Kommentar mangels Platz nach der Hälfte der Funktionen wegen "Platz zu Ende" gar nicht zu haben?
Finde ich etwas komisch.
P.S. Wenn man ein durchgängiges Abkürzungsverzeichnis hat, kann man das zum Verständnis für andere auf die Innenseite der UV Tür mit dem PK(U) kleben.
Thomas
-
- Fleißiges Mitglied
- Beiträge: 394
- Registriert: Mi 9. Sep 2009, 19:14
- Hat sich bedankt: 1 Mal
#7 RE: Kommentare in der Programierung
So mal eine kleine Anlage zum schauen wie ich es so mache!
- Dateianhänge
-
[Die Dateierweiterung lp3 wurde deaktiviert und kann nicht länger angezeigt werden.]
Grüße aus Baden an den rest der Welt.
-
Themenersteller - Lord Forum
- Beiträge: 1885
- Registriert: Do 11. Jun 2009, 00:21
- Hat sich bedankt: 5 Mal
- Danksagung erhalten: 7 Mal
#8 RE: Kommentare in der Programierung
Moin Moin
Danke für das Beispiel. Aber das maht mir gerade etwas Angst. bei 300Moduen habe ich nicht mehr weiter gerechnet. Was bitte ist dann eine große Anlage?
Ich fand meine 20 Module schon nicht schlecht.
Wie groß sind den hier die größten betreuten Anlagen der BusProfi Mitglieder? Ich will ja nicht neugierig sein aber das interesiert mich schon.
Siebo
Siebo
Danke für das Beispiel. Aber das maht mir gerade etwas Angst. bei 300Moduen habe ich nicht mehr weiter gerechnet. Was bitte ist dann eine große Anlage?
Ich fand meine 20 Module schon nicht schlecht.
Wie groß sind den hier die größten betreuten Anlagen der BusProfi Mitglieder? Ich will ja nicht neugierig sein aber das interesiert mich schon.
Siebo
Siebo
-
- Fleißiges Mitglied
- Beiträge: 394
- Registriert: Mi 9. Sep 2009, 19:14
- Hat sich bedankt: 1 Mal
#9 RE: Kommentare in der Programierung
Ja es sind nicht alle Standorte miteinander Verknüpft bisher wo noch kommen soll!
Die fehlen bei der Datei ja noch!
Die fehlen bei der Datei ja noch!
Grüße aus Baden an den rest der Welt.
-
- Administrator
- Beiträge: 5293
- Registriert: Mi 10. Jan 2007, 18:49
- Hat sich bedankt: 4 Mal
- Danksagung erhalten: 15 Mal
- Kontaktdaten:
#10 RE: Kommentare in der Programierung
@Thomas,
irgendwo muss man immer Kompromisse eingehen. Eine Grundbeschriftung ist immer möglich. Je mehr wir in die Module quetschen, desto unübersichtlicher wird natürlich auch alles. Sinnvolle Abkürzungen ohne AKüFi (Abkürzungsfimmel) muss man dann schon verwenden. Hier ist jeder erst mal für seine eigen Installation verantwortlich.
Wenn die Abkürzungen durchgängig sind (das muss man dann schon etwas vorher planen, die CamelCase Methode spricht mich sehr an, kommt man schon sehr weit. Außerdem kannst du ja auch eine Abkürungsliste mit zur normalen Elektro-Dokumentation heften.
Wenn du trickreich (über Module hinweg, Tasten verdoppeln oder Logik auslagern, weil bei Modul xxx noch die Taste C7 kurz frei ist) programmierst, wie wir Häuslebauer das aus Spargründen gerne machen, dann solltest du das richtig gut (auch extern) dokumentieren, denn sonst kämpfst du dich bei jeder kleinen Änderung wieder durch deine Gedanken von vor x Jahren.
Viel Spaß beim Erdenken sinnvoller Abkürzungen
Florian
irgendwo muss man immer Kompromisse eingehen. Eine Grundbeschriftung ist immer möglich. Je mehr wir in die Module quetschen, desto unübersichtlicher wird natürlich auch alles. Sinnvolle Abkürzungen ohne AKüFi (Abkürzungsfimmel) muss man dann schon verwenden. Hier ist jeder erst mal für seine eigen Installation verantwortlich.
Wenn die Abkürzungen durchgängig sind (das muss man dann schon etwas vorher planen, die CamelCase Methode spricht mich sehr an, kommt man schon sehr weit. Außerdem kannst du ja auch eine Abkürungsliste mit zur normalen Elektro-Dokumentation heften.
Wenn du trickreich (über Module hinweg, Tasten verdoppeln oder Logik auslagern, weil bei Modul xxx noch die Taste C7 kurz frei ist) programmierst, wie wir Häuslebauer das aus Spargründen gerne machen, dann solltest du das richtig gut (auch extern) dokumentieren, denn sonst kämpfst du dich bei jeder kleinen Änderung wieder durch deine Gedanken von vor x Jahren.
Viel Spaß beim Erdenken sinnvoller Abkürzungen
Florian
Wer ist online?
Mitglieder in diesem Forum: 0 Mitglieder und 26 Gäste